Linux obchodził 28 lat publicznego ogłoszenia

Linux skończył wczoraj 28 lat ponieważ został ogłoszony przez jego twórcę Linusa Torvaldsa, Jeśli policzymy to od 25 sierpnia 1991 roku, roku, w którym zapowiedź została wydana po raz pierwszy przyszła dostępność Linuksa. Od pierwszego publicznego wydania jądra Linuksa zostało zaprezentowane 17 września.

To pierwsze jądro Linuksa 0.0.1, które zostało wydane światu, miało rozmiar 62 Kb w skompresowanej formie i zawierał około 10 tysięcy wierszy kodu (w porównaniu z obecnym jądrem Linuksa, które ma ponad 26 milionów linii kodu).

W tym momencie, Zbiór opinii Linusa Torvaldsa uzupełnił wysiłek demarkacyjny z Minixem.

W rzeczywistości, w przeciwieństwie do decyzji profesora Tanenbauma o umieszczeniu Minix w mikrojądrze, Linus decyduje się pozostać na fundamencie Uniksa i przyjmuje monolityczną strukturę rdzenia swojego systemu operacyjnego, inspirowaną rozwojem w Minix.

„Myślę, że zaprojektowanie monolitycznego rdzenia w 1991 roku to bardzo zły pomysł. Ciesz się, że nie jesteś jednym z moich uczniów. Nie dostałbym dobrej oceny za taki projekt ”- powiedział Tanenbaum Linusowi. W rzeczywistości profesor był zdania, że ​​przyszłość systemów operacyjnych nie opiera się na rdzeniach monolitycznych, ale na mikro-rdzeniach.

Ogłoszenie 28-letniego Linusa Torvaldsa brzmiało następująco:

Witam wszystkich, którzy używają Minix. Piszę (darmowy) system operacyjny (to tylko hobby, nie będzie to kwestia na poziomie GNU) dla klonów 386 i 486.

Projekt jest realizowany od kwietnia i stopniowo nabiera kształtu. Chciałbym uzyskać informacje zwrotne na temat rzeczy, które ludzie lubią lub nie lubią w Minix, ponieważ mój system operacyjny wygląda trochę podobnie (w tym fizyczna organizacja systemu plików, między innymi z powodów praktycznych). Przeportowałem bash 1.08 i gcc 1.40 i wszystko idzie całkiem nieźle.

Oznacza to, że za kilka miesięcy zaproponuję coś konkretnego i chciałbym wiedzieć, jakie cechy będą najbardziej potrzebne użytkownikom. Wszystkie sugestie są mile widziane, ale nie mogę obiecać, że wszystkie wdrożę.

Ostrzeżenie: ten system operacyjny nie jest oparty na kodzie Minix, a jego system plików obsługuje wiele wątków. Nie jest przenośny i prawdopodobnie nigdy nie będzie obsługiwał niczego poza dyskami twardymi AT, ponieważ to wszystko, co mam ”- napisał wtedy.

Z kolei udostępnienie kodu źródłowego społeczności nastąpiło w następnym roku.e (1992) na licencji GPL.

Od tego czasu hobby, które kiedyś było dla Linusa Torvaldsa stał się wielkim projektem. W 2018 roku repozytorium jądra Linuksa składało się z 61,725 plików, łącznie 25,584,633 XNUMX XNUMX linii kodu.

Nie wspominając o dokumentacji, plikach Kconfig, kreatorach i narzędziach itp. Po ponad dwóch dekadach rozwój Linuksa trwa nadal.

W ubiegłym roku w ramach projektu odnotowano łącznie 782,487 19,000 zaangażowania ponad 3 XNUMX autorów. To pokazuje entuzjazm społeczności dla inicjatywy, do której Linus Torvalds nadal jest jednym z najczęstszych współtwórców. W rzeczywistości fiński informatyk odpowiadał za zaledwie XNUMX% wszystkich zaangażowań w zeszłym roku.

Chociaż do dziś Linus Torvalds nie jest zadowolony z tym, co się stało z jego stworzeniem Cóż, w tej branży system operacyjny generalnie obraca około 3% udziału rynek, postać, która uważa to za porażkę na rynku systemów operacyjnych dla komputerów stacjonarnych.

A w tej kwestii własne Linus Torvalds rozmawiał na ten temat niedawno i Złożył porażkę Linuksa ze względu na fragmentację ekosystemu.

Chociaż z drugiej strony medalu, jeśli chodzi o systemy dla superkomputerów, Linux jest tym, który obejmuje prawie wszystko.

Ponieważ dzięki temu wielu z tych, którzy wątpią w Linuksa, może zdać sobie sprawę z wielkiego udziału Linuksa na dużą skalę.


Zostaw swój kom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

*

*

  1. Odpowiedzialny za dane: Miguel Ángel Gatón
  2. Cel danych: kontrola spamu, zarządzanie komentarzami.
  3. Legitymacja: Twoja zgoda
  4. Przekazywanie danych: Dane nie będą przekazywane stronom trzecim, z wyjątkiem obowiązku prawnego.
  5. Przechowywanie danych: baza danych hostowana przez Occentus Networks (UE)
  6. Prawa: w dowolnym momencie możesz ograniczyć, odzyskać i usunąć swoje dane.

  1.   Edd powiedział

    Fajnie.
    Musimy nadal wspierać wolne oprogramowanie.